GridView knapper giver brugerne mulighed for at tilføje, redigere og slette data. En GridView er en tabeldata kontrol findes i ASP.NET og andre programmeringssprog. Udviklere tilføje GridViews til websider og binde dem til datakilder. GridViews er dynamiske , programmører kan ændre deres udseende og funktionalitet som programmer kører . For eksempel, hvis du har brug for at slette en eksisterende GridView knap kan du gøre det med et par linjer kode. Instruktioner
Set Up GridView
1
Launch Microsoft Visual Studio.
2
Klik på " File" og vælg " Ny hjemmeside " valgmulighed. Den " nye hjemmeside " pop- up vindue vil åbne .
3
Klik på " Visual C # " for at fremhæve det.
4
Dobbeltklik på " ASP . NET Website "-knappen i midten af vinduet . Pop op- vinduet lukkes og Visual Studio vil oprette en ny hjemmeside ansøgning.
5.
Find " Design "-knappen i bunden af Visual Studio interface. Dette viser applikationens standard Web formular.
6
Klik på "File " igen og vælg " Toolbox" fra drop- down menu. Visual Studio vil åbne sit værktøjskasse.
7
Find GridView ikonet i værktøjskassen. Dobbeltklik på ikonet for at placere den på nettet formularen.
8
Klik på pilen i øverste højre hjørne af GridView og vælg " Tilføj ny kolonne ". Den " Tilføj felt " pop- up vindue vil åbne .
9
Vælg " ButtonField " fra drop -down menuen og klik på "OK". En ny knap vises i GridView første kolonne.
10
Retur til værktøjskassen , og find " Button "-ikonet. Dobbeltklik på ikonet. Visual Studio vil placere en ny knap med navnet " Button1 " på formularen nær GridView .
Delete Button
11
Højreklik på webformular og vælg " Vis programkode "fra drop -down menu. Visual Studio vil vise denne kode : Hej
protected void Page_Load (object sender, EventArgs e )
{
}
første linje kode definerer " Page_Load "-metode , der kører , når webformularen belastninger. Under denne linje kode er to beslag symboler
12
Tilføj denne tekst mellem de to beslag symboler : .
String [ ] rowData = {" Værdi1 ", " Værdi2 "} ;
System.Data.DataTable myDataSource = new = MyDataSource ;
GridView1.DataBind ();
Denne kode opretter en datatabel , der fungerer som en datakilde til dette eksempel. Data tabellen giver GridView to kolonner. Kolonnerne vises ved siden af knappen tilføjet i forrige afsnit.
13
Højreklik et vilkårligt sted i koden vinduet og vælg "Vis Designer " for at vise web- formularen igen .
14
Find den knap hedder " Button1 ", som du tilføjede , og dobbeltklik på den. Knappens kode vindue vil åbne og vise følgende kode : Hej
protected void Button1_Click (object sender, EventArgs e )
{
}
første line definerer " Button1 " klik begivenhed. Når en bruger klikker på knappen, denne kode kører . To beslag vises under linje kode
15
Placer følgende kode mellem beslaget symboler : Hej
int buttonLocation = 0;
GridView1.Columns.RemoveAt . ( buttonLocation ),
GridView1.DataBind ();
første linje kode definerer placeringen af knappen på GridView . I dette eksempel er knappen i GridView første kolonne . Dette oversætter til nul i stedet for én , fordi. NET nummereringssekvens begynder med nul i stedet for ét .
16
Tryk på " F5 ". Din browser vil åbne og vise formularen med GridView . Du vil se knappen og to kolonner.
17
Klik på knappen. Koden i knappens "Klik " begivenhed vil løbe og slet knappen.